The Bible clearly states these words:  But just as he who called you is holy, so be holy in all you do; for it is written: “Be holy, because I am holy.” I Peter 1:15-16

If I read that right, Christians are to be holy just as God is holy.  Does that mean we are to be perfect?  No, it means to be “pure” and “set apart.”  The word “pure” actually means without foreign matter (things of the world) and obviously the “set apart” means to be different than the world.  Christians are to be different…God has, through the death of His son, intentionally set us apart for Himself…for a special purpose and we are to fulfill that purpose.   So why am I so grieved?  I see precious young women in our churches falling for the lures of this world seemingly without regard to what it means to the Father.

Now don’t think I think I am above this…I am not. I know the temptations and I know what happens to the mind when we don’t protect ourselves.  I wish to goodness I could remove from my mind things that I allowed to enter when I was young. Godly people warned me but that didn’t stop me because “I could handle it” or “I wasn’t hurting anyone!” (that was my justification!)  Oh, to have listened to wise counsel.   

Be assured our mind is the first place satan goes to destroy us!!  God knew that and he inspired Paul to write these words: Finally, brothers, whatever is true, whatever is noble, whatever is right, whatever is pure, whatever is lovely, whatever is admirable-if anything is excellent or praiseworthy-think about such things.” Philippians 4:8   If a thought comes into your mind that is not one of the above, it is not of God so take it captive.  Don’t let it go any further in your thought process.  Run!! 

This “taking captive” our thoughts requires work because so many of us just think without thinking!!  I am not talking about thoughts that creep in but what we actually invite in.  I mean the kind of movies we watch, the kind of books we read or the sites we visit on the Internet etc.  Our brains are amazing; they record every single thing it sees!  We might not be able to pull up the information at will but it is in there.  There is great wisdom in the song I remember singing as a child, “Oh, be careful little eyes what you see”.  How many times does a thought or a picture from years ago come to your mind at the strangest times?  Pretend you read a very racy novel…you do it alone in the privacy of your home so it won’t hurt you, right??? You justify reading it because “so and so” read it and she is a Christian.  It’s your business isn’t it?  But is it?  God sets the standard for holiness and it doesn’t include things like this. Satan, on the other hand, loves this for he knows once something is in your mind it can be used against you and you never know how or when.  God desires purity in our lives NOT for Him but for US…all His commandments are for our good. He knows when we get really tired and our defenses are down, the subconscious things in our brain begin to surface.  That is why I have become so adamant about the movies and television programs I watch and the books I read. Those images I wished I could erase from my memory from when I was younger, only the Lord could remove but I am intentionally taking captive the images that enter my mind now.  I am taking this seriously.  How about you? The scripture I claim is Romans 12:2 “…be transformed by the renewing of your mind.”  There is hope of renewal in the mind even after we have put ungodly things into it. (Praise Him!!)
